KW - Bora, von, Katharina KW - Olimpia, Fulvia Morata KW - Grumbach, Von, Argula KW - Elisabeth of Brandenburg KW - Dentière, Marie KW - Renée of France KW - Zell, Katharina Schütz KW - Zell, Katharina KW - 284.1 "15" KW - Religious life KW - Gender KW - Book UR - https://www.unicat.be/uniCat?func=search&query=sysid:271332 AB - Women and the Reformation brings together the social history and theology that surrounded the newly expanded role of women during this critical time in Christianity's history. Explores the new and expanded role as core participants in Christian life, that women experienced during the Reformation Gathers historical materials and personal accounts to provide a comprehensive and accessible look at the causes and effects of changing status of women in the church Examines diverse individual stories from women of the times, from biographical sketches of the ex-nun Katie Luther and Queen Marguerite of Navarre, to the prophetess Martha Zitterin and Henry VIII's wife Anne of Cleeves Brings together social history and theology to provide a groundbreaking volume on the theological effects that these women had on Christian spirituality Accompanied by a website at www.blackwellpublishing.com/stjerna offering student's access to the writings by the women featured in the book.
